Step No. 1: Start with choosing a color palette

Displaying your gifts is a simple way to integrate festive patterns and tones into your home, and choosing wrapping materials that blend with your home decor helps to creates a seamless look.

Start by looking around your space, finding a hue or material that you want to accent, and building from there.

Step No. 2: Gather your tools

Although wrapping can be an artistic process, it’s important to remember the practical things, too. The last thing you want is to lay everything out and realize that you’re out of tape or tissue paper.

Before you start adding the pretty things to your cart, make sure you have all the necessities. With more online shopping than ever happening this year, it’s easy to forget your boxes, and depending on what you’re wrapping, we may even suggest considering forgoing the box altogether! Displaying your gift in a pretty wooden crate, basket, or bin can be even more beautiful, and possibly even more useful to your receiver.

Step No. 5: Add the finishing touches

Adding a tie-on to your gift makes it feel all the more thoughtful, and we love using  a pretty card, a small ornament, a fresh sprig of pine, or even dried citrus or florals.
